Preservation, Promotion & Dissemination of Traditional Folk Dance & Music

To develop our country’s rich and diversified tribal and indigenous art and culture “SUDHA” a state level Cultural organisation organised Traditional Folk Dance Performance–cum–demonstration–cum-Workshop and staged Traditional & Folk Dance & Music Performance-cum–demonstration on Preservation, Promotion and Dissemination of Traditional Folk Dance in many schools, open places and theatre or rangamancha in Odisha. At Annapurna Theatre, Grand Road, Puri the eminent artists of “SUDHA” perform on how Dissemination of Awareness of the Richness of Tribal Culture and life through these Traditional Folk Dance and Music. This Programme on Traditional Folk Dance and music will raising the awareness on the plurality and uniqueness of tribal/folk art and culture, bridge schism between our formal educational process. This Folk Dance also attract the attention viewers towards its rich varied and colourful forms of folk. By this Traditional Folk Dance Performance–cum–demonstration viewers, students and the teachers are understand the spirit of rural India and also go through the folk arts of the country which have grown over the centuries and are the intimate part of the life and culture of the rural population. SUDHA’s Folk Arts in the form of songs, dance and dramas have nourished a rich tradition among the viewers, students and teachers. Eminent artists Subhashree Jayasingh, Mirnalin Das, Manasweni Ghatuary, Annapurna Pratihari, Itishree Jenamani, Prativa Das, Priyanka Priyadarshani Das, Mita Barik, Ronali Giri, Somyarani Behera were performing in these programmes. SUDHA’s Chairman Sri Sanjaya Kumara Mishra is arrange the programmes on behalf of “SUDHA”.
